Authorship and Creation
Among the performers on LP1 was Plastiscines[6]. LP1 was produced by Maxime Schmitt[5].
Publication
LP1 was published on February 12, 2007[14]. Place of publication include France[8] and United States[9]. LP1's language of work or name is recorded as French[11]. LP1's genre is rock music[4]. LP1 is part of Plastiscines' albums in chronological order[10]. Recorded distribution format include music streaming[12] and compact disc[13].
